  • Abstract
    A modified Hamming neural network and its integrated circuit model are presented, in which different thresholds and multi-valued weights are introduced. The network consists of a template matching circuit and a “winner-take-all” (WTA) circuit. Simulation shows that it has high precision, high speed and low power dissipation. It can be used to recognize handwritten digits
